Shofukuen Tsurube, the renowned Japanese comedian, found himself at the center of attention recently after recounting the incident leading to his temporary ban from television broadcasting. Appearing on the Kansai TV show 'Momoko's OH! Sore! Miyo!' on October 22, Tsurube shared the surprising events with humor and honesty, shedding light on the tensions artists sometimes feel with production staff, especially from top-tier cities like Tokyo.
The moment originated from Tsurube's long-standing frustrations with how Tokyo directors treat others, saying, "When I go to Tokyo, something annoys me, you know, the Tokyo directors… I feel like I’m being looked down upon." He admitted this irritation led him to act out during the live broadcast. During the show, Tsurube recalled making the decision to shock the staff amid what he described as feeling belittled: "I thought to myself, ‘Well, they told me I shouldn’t do something outrageous, so I’ll do just the opposite!’"
What followed was behavior he called both comical and reckless. Tsurube explained how, during the live segment, he unexpectedly stripped down to surprise the crew, having been goaded by directives from behind the scenes. “The director told me, ‘You have to wear briefs underneath,’ and instead, I thought, ‘Well, why not remove everything completely?’” he laughed.
The gesture wasn’t premeditated; it was practically spontaneous. Tsurube described chasing after the cameras and purposely positioning himself exposed to the audience. He admitted with characteristic lightheartedness, “I wasn’t even thinking about the fact it was live! I was just thinking about surprising the staff!” The unpredictable shenanigan caught both the viewers and crew off-guard, resulting in widespread talk about his daring antics.
Reflecting on the aftermath, Tsurube noted, "Initially, I didn’t even realize why I was taken off air at first," as he chuckled over how the humor of the moment contrasted with the consequences he faced.
